Description

Located within the historic Casino Drill Hall in Casino, New South Wales, the Northern Rivers Military Museum preserves and honors the military heritage of the Richmond Valley and surrounding regions. The museum offers visitors an educational journey through Australia's involvement in major world wars, peacekeeping missions, and global conflicts.

Through curated displays and authentic artifacts, the museum highlights the personal stories, sacrifices, and contributions of local service men, women, and their families. A standout exhibit includes a full-scale World War I replica Nieuport 11 biplane, making it a compelling destination for history enthusiasts, school groups, and regional travelers.
